Article March 25, 2021
When a transaction involves the use of a payment intermediary (e.g., a Third-Party Service Provider that performs some aspect of payment processing on behalf of a client), those ACH roles may not always be easily identifiable. That’s why Nacha developed and recently updated the Third-Party Sender Identification Tool.

Article March 10, 2021
As the ACH Network grows, part of that growth can be attributed to an increase in consumer payments made via the internet and mobile devices. With that growth comes a need to ensure account information is accurate before ACH debits are originated. It's one reason why Nacha is implementing the Supplementing Fraud Detection Standards for WEB Debits Rule – often called the Account Validation Rule

Article February 16, 2021

The third Same Day ACH processing and settlement window will take effect on Friday, March 19. As of that date, files of Same Day ACH payments may be submitted by an ODFI to its ACH Operator up to two hours later in the day. Are you ready?
